By converting pounds to kilograms, you can ensure that your measurements are consistent and easily understandable.How to Convert 95 Pounds to Kilograms
Converting pounds to kilograms is a straightforward process that involves a simple multiplication factor. To convert 95 pounds to kilograms, you can use the following formula: 1 kilogram = 2.20462 pounds To convert pounds to kilograms, divide the weight in pounds by 2.20462. 95 pounds ÷ 2.20462 = 43.08 kilograms Alternatively, you can use an online conversion tool or a calculator to perform the conversion quickly and accurately.Understanding the Conversion Process

Comparison of Weight Measurements
To better understand the relationship between pounds and kilograms, let's examine a comparison of weight measurements in both units.| Weight (pounds) | Weight (kilograms) |
|---|---|
| 95 | 43.08 |
| 100 | 45.36 |
| 105 | 47.64 |
| 110 | 49.90 |
By examining this comparison, you can see how the weight measurements in pounds and kilograms differ. This table can be a useful reference when working with weight measurements and need to convert between units.
